spring boot启动 - 详解
maven
maven类似于php里面的composer,包管理工具。
安装maven链接
https://cloud.tencent.com/developer/article/1994055
Idea创建项目
在idea中创建一个spring boot项目

依赖选择spring web

JDK8更改pom.xml
由于我使用的是jdk8,spring boot需要更换一下版本。
pom.xml类似于php的composer.json,不过php使用的是json,java使用的是xml。
4.0.0
com.example
demo
0.0.1-SNAPSHOT
jar
demo
Demo project for Spring Boot
org.springframework.boot
spring-boot-starter-parent
2.7.18
1.8
org.springframework.boot
spring-boot-starter-web
org.springframework.boot
spring-boot-starter-test
test
org.springframework.boot
spring-boot-maven-plugin
写第一个接口
项目结构
src
└── main
├── java
│ └── com.example.demo
│ └── DemoApplication.java # 启动类
└── resources
├── application.properties # 配置文件
在 com.example.demo 下建一个 HelloController.java:

package com.example.demo;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RestController;
@RestController
public class HelloController {
@GetMapping("/hello")
public String hello() {
return "Hello, Spring Boot!";
}
}
编译运行


spring boot第一个接口启动完成。

浙公网安备 33010602011771号